Property Overview: 115 Kildare Avenue W, Winnipeg

Section 1: Key Characteristics & Appeal

This 940 sqft home on a 4,000 sqft lot in Radisson presents a clear value-oriented proposition. Its key characteristic is its assessed value of $240k, which is notably below averages for the street, neighborhood, and city. The home is older, built in 1920, and its living space is modest compared to city-wide standards but is more in line with the immediate area. The appeal lies in its affordability and lot size, which is relatively standard for the street. This property would suit first-time buyers or investors seeking an entry point into the Winnipeg market with a lower financial barrier. It may also attract buyers interested in the potential of an older home, willing to undertake updates in exchange for a lower purchase price. A less obvious perspective is that its below-average metrics across the board could indicate a opportunity for value addition, whether through renovation or simply holding in an area where other homes are assessed significantly higher.

Section 2: Frequently Asked Questions

1. How does the assessed value relate to the likely selling price?
The assessed value of $240k is for municipal tax purposes and is typically a conservative figure. Recent sold prices on the street and in Radisson suggest a market price may be higher, but it remains a strong indicator that this home is priced below most comparable properties in the area.

2. What are the implications of the home being built in 1920?
As one of the older homes on the street, it may have charming character but likely requires a closer inspection for the condition of major systems (like plumbing, electrical, and foundation) that may have been updated over time. Its age is a primary factor in its lower assessed value.

3. Is the living space sufficient for a family?
At 940 sqft, it is smaller than the average Winnipeg home. It may be cozy for a growing family but could be well-suited for a small family, a couple, or an individual. The layout and number of bedrooms (not specified in the data) would be key factors.

4. How does this property compare to recently sold homes nearby?
The data shows a home on this street sold in the $150k-$200k range in 2019. Other nearby references vary widely in size, value, and year built, indicating a diverse housing stock. This suggests it's essential to compare based on specific features, not just location.

5. Why is the lot size considered "around average" for the street but below average for the city?
This highlights a local characteristic: lots in this part of Radisson are generally smaller than the Winnipeg average. Your outdoor space will be typical for Kildare Avenue W but more compact compared to many other city neighborhoods.
